2023 TV

Some of our favorite TV shows are back.

We can’t wait to see Succession’s penultimate game, with the warring Roy family promising more backstabbing, social climbing, and immorality.

Hit Comedy Ted Russo, starring Jason Sudeikiswill get a third season after a delay.

With any luck, the critically acclaimed White Lotus may also see a third season next year. While the location of the next chapter has yet to be announced, discerning viewers have good reason to pick the Maldives as our next murder destination.

As for brand new shows, The Last Of Us — PlayStation Productions’ first video game-based TV series — looks set to star Bella Ramsey.

movies we’ll be talking about

The biggest entertainment event of the year—— Oscar prize – will be held on Sunday, March 12th. Steven Spielberg’s Fabelmans, sci-fi action-adventure Everything Everywhere All On Once and Tom Cruise’s long-awaited Top Gun Maverick are all set to star.

We had high hopes for British stars Bill Nighy and Olivia Colman.

Paul Mescal, and Banshee of InisherinColin Farrell and Brendan Gleeson are flying the flag for Ireland.

And, of course, “Bren-aissance”— Brendan Fraser – One of the greatest stars of the 90s and the early 2000s – returning to Hollywood after nearly 20 years away from the spotlight.

While his film “The Whale” is unlikely to receive critical acclaim, Fraser is the frontrunner in the best actor category this year.

And, while it probably won’t win any 2024 Oscars, Barbie, starring Margot Robbie, will finally hit the big screen next year. We’ve never been more excited to see an unrealistically proportioned plastic doll and her action figure boyfriend Ken come to life for our viewing pleasure.
